    My wife and I stopped here on a trip east from San Antonio. David was friendly on the phone and let us make a last minute reservation. When we arrived, Stacy gave us a tour of the house. The rooms are large and beautifully decorated. The attention to detail continues throughout the house. From the dining room to the spacious patio (with pool, hot tub, and hammock), the game room (with a pool table and a wii), the theater, and the little library everything was well planned. Our room had a spacious private bathroom, with shower and 2-person jacuzzi tub. The room itself was well furnished. A wonderfully soft queen sized bed, flat screen tv, and a desk. A delicious breakfast was served the next morning. Everything was homemade and uniquely prepared. We were the only guests so we were able to enjoy nice conversations with both David and Stacy. My only regret / disappointment with our stay is that it wasn't long enough.

    My family and I recently spend a long 63 days at the Staybridge Suites - Galleria, as it became our…read morehome away from home. [The Staff] Every staff member knew my family, and they really went above and beyond to make up feel welcome and provide encouragement. The kindness shown by the staff was incredible. For over two months, I didn't have a single negative encounter. [Housekeeping] The only negative thing about the stay is the housekeeping. Unfortunately, housekeeping was very subpar. I actually went out and purchased cleaning supplies, so I could clean the room myself. The staff spot cleaned. For example, they would remove the dishes from the counter and place them in the sink, but the counter would be dirty/sticky from the food. I also had an issue with them making the beds. I believe I had a queen sized bed, but the bedding they provided was for a full sized bed. The fitted sheet didn't even stretch across the entire bed. After days of this, I called to tell them I need the correct size. They quickly swapped them out for me. I'm a stickler about making beds in the morning, so I would do that, but housekeeping would come later and re-make it, which was annoying because they tuck the sheets in so tight I have to muster up all the strength in my body to pull them back. One minor thing I found annoying is housekeeping comes by every single day, even if you have the do no disturb hanger on your door. The don't do a full service cleaning each day, but they do stop by every single day to see if you need anything. [Dining] There is a restaurant/bar downstairs that has daily specials. We never ordered anything, so I can't speak to the food. The one time I was going to order, it was $90+ for 3 personal pizzas, so I decided to DoorDash instead. There is a kickback each evening, but we weren't a fan of any of the offerings. Also, we were almost always away during that time. The free breakfast was nice. It can get very crowded on the weekends and close to closing (9am on the week days & 10am on the weekends). I would also try to go at around 7:30am. At that time, the breakfast area is practically empty. The food was the same every day. They have fruit (melon & cantaloupe), yogurt, oatmeal, cereal, waffles, pancakes, eggs, potatoes, bacon, sausage, breads+bagels, blueberry muffins, and cinnamon rolls. The bacon was always hard and inedible but everything else was good. [Parking] Parking was $22/day. You need a key to get inside the garage as well as to leave. Once you enter the garage, you also need a key to enter the hotel, which made me feel safe. My family and I actually purchased card lanyard to hold our hotel keys, since we needed them so often. This allowed us to wear them around and necks and always have access. [The Market] There is a fully stocked market downstairs. It has medicines, drinks, frozen foods, etc. By the time I checked out, I had racked up $50 in charges from the market because I'd always get thirsty and go grab a drink. Having the market is so convenient, although the markup is a bit outrageous. For example, I tried to purchase Benadryl, and it was $25 at the market. I ended up ordered Walmart delivery, and the same Benadryl was only $6. I love the easy check out system, yet I noticed a lot of people struggled with it. There is no cashier. You scan your item then pay at the kiosk or enter the info to charge to your room. [Laundry] - On site laundry is free - all you need is detergent. Most of the machines were out of order during my first month there, but towards the end, I noticed the "out of service" signs being less and less. The dryers only dry for 35 minutes, which was never enough for my items. They were always still damp, so I recommend after the 35 minutes is up , just press start again to give it another go. [Pool] Unfortunately it was too cool during our visit to enjoy the pool. We attempted once when the weather was a little warm, but the water was freezing. I remember when we first checked in, we were told the pool was heated, but it definitely isn't. [Fitness Center] It was always empty whenever we went. It's small but sufficient. It is fully stocked with free headphones and tons of towels. There was always a towel available at each machine as well. [Overall] My family and I thoroughly enjoyed our stay. The staff members were friendly and inviting. We always felt safe in the hotel, and the location is very convenient - close to everything. The hotel still has a new smell to it. It's new and modern and just feels fancy as soon as you walk in. Despite some housekeeping issues and issues with dogs (not the fault of the hotel), it was a very pleasant stay, and I'd absolutely choose a Staybridge suites again for an extended stay
